Where do "A" students sit in the classroom? There are still 151 students enrolled in my four Statistics classes this semester, 45 of which currently have an A. I recorded where the A students are sitting and here are the results: 16 of the A students sit in or near the front, 19 sit in the middle, and 10 sit in or near the back. Is there sufficient evidence to support the claim that "A" students are not evenly distributed throughout the classroom? Use a .05 significance level.

1)Write the claim and opposite in symbolic form next to HO and H1.
2)Draw a Chi-square curve, Find the critical value and shade the critical region
3)Find the test statistic and its p-value
4)Write the final conclusion

1)

Ho: "A" students are evenly distributed throughout the classroom [Opposite]

H1: "A" students are not evenly distributed throughout the classroom [Claim]

2)

level of significance, α=   0.05              
Degree of freedom=k-1=   3   -   1   =   2

Critical value = 5.9915 [ Excel function: =chisq.inv.rt(α,df) ]

3)

Chi square test for Goodness of fit  
total frequency=   45
expected frequncy,E = expected proportions*total frequency =1/3*45=15

observed frequencey, O expected proportion expected frequency,E (O-E) (O-E)² (O-E)²/E
16 0.3333 15.000 1.00 1.00 0.067
19 0.3333 15.000 4.00 16.00 1.067
10 0.3333 15.000 -5.00 25.00 1.667

chi square test statistic,X² = Σ(O-E)²/E =   2.8000
  

Degree of freedom=k-1=   3   -   1   =   2
                  
P value =   0.2466   [ excel function: =chisq.dist.rt(test-stat,df) ]          

4)

conclusion:Decision: P value >α , Do not reject Ho

there is not sufficient evidence to support the claim that "A" students are not evenly distributed throughout the classroom
